90-24 - El Malpais (New Mexico) - Assist on Search
On Monday, January 29th, a resident of Gallup, about 50 miles
west of the park, left a 30-page suicide note and headed out to
the hills north of town. The woman had previously attempted
suicide over financial problems; this time, she signed over her
car and house to friends and paid all her bills before departing.
A hasty search was conducted later that day, but no clues were
found. The park was contacted and asked to provide support
in the management of the search. On Tuesday, air scent dogs
alerted three times, but winds precluded following the scent. No
clues of any kind were found on Wednesday, and the search was
suspended. (Ken Mabery, CR, ELMA, via CompuServe message from
RAD/SWRO, 2/7/9 0).
